Pork Chops with Potatoes and Onion

This recipe offers a simple and delicious way to prepare pork chops with potatoes and onions, perfect for a weeknight meal.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our 30 minutes
Bake Covered 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 45 minutes
Servings: 6 chops
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American
Calories: 574

Ingredients
  

For the Sauce
  • 3 tablespoons butter
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 1.5 teaspoons sal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 can (14-1/2 ounces) chicken broth
For the Pork Chops and Vegetables
  • 6 pork rib or loin chops (3/4 inch thick)
  • 2 tablespoons canola oil
  • Additional salt and pepper optional
  • 6 cups thinly sliced peeled potatoes
  • 1 medium onion, sliced
  • Paprika and minced fresh parsley optional

Equipment

  • Small saucepan
  • Large skillet
  • Baking dish

Method
 

  1. In a small saucepan, melt butter. Stir in the flour, salt, and pepper until smooth. Add broth. Bring to a boil, then cook and stir for 1 minute or until thickened. Remove from heat and set aside.
  2. In a large skillet, brown the pork chops on both sides in oil. Sprinkle with additional salt and pepper if desired.
  3. In a greased 13x9-inch baking dish, layer potatoes and onion. Pour broth mixture over the layers. Place pork chops on top.
  4. Cover and bake at 350°F (175°C) for 1 hour. Uncover and bake 30 minutes longer or until meat and potatoes are tender. If desired, sprinkle with paprika and parsley.

Notes

This recipe is a good option for a hearty weeknight dinner. Adjust baking time as needed based on the thickness of your pork chops.
